A luxurious cruise become a floating catastrophe when over 140 passengers turned in poor health on a Royal Caribbean voyage.

In line with the Facilities for Illness Management and Prevention (CDC), 134 of three,914 passengers and 7 crew members aboard the Navigator of the Seas reported signs resembling vomiting, abdomen cramps and diarrhea throughout a voyage that concluded July 11. 

The precise reason behind the outbreak stays unidentified.

The cruise, which departed from Los Angeles and made a spherical journey to Mexico, happened over the course of every week, as detailed by CruiseMapper.

In response to the outbreak, Royal Caribbean launched enhanced cleansing and sanitation protocols, together with isolating those that had been sick, in response to the CDC. 

A spokesperson for Royal Caribbean Group, the cruise line’s mother or father firm, emphasised in a press release to Fox Information Digital that visitor and crew security is a prime precedence. They famous that their ships observe strict sanitation procedures, typically exceeding public well being necessities.

“The well being and security of our friends, crew and the communities we go to are our prime precedence,” the spokesperson stated in a press release. “To take care of an surroundings that helps the best ranges of well being and security onboard our ships, we implement rigorous cleansing procedures, lots of which far exceed public well being tips.”

This incident is certainly one of 18 gastrointestinal sickness outbreaks on cruise ships in 2025 that met the CDC’s threshold for public notification, with most linked to norovirus. The identical variety of outbreaks was reported in 2024, whereas 14 had been recorded in 2023.

This isn’t the primary time sickness has struck a Royal Caribbean cruise. In February, greater than 90 individuals skilled gastrointestinal sickness signs aboard a Royal Caribbean cruise ship returning to Tampa, Florida.

“Norovirus is commonly a reason behind gastrointestinal sickness outbreaks on cruise ships, however we do not at all times know the reason for the outbreak after we start an investigation. Discovering the agent that prompted an outbreak (causative agent) can take time,” the CDC stated in a press release.

Though cruise ships are generally related to such outbreaks, the CDC stated they account for only one% of all reported circumstances.
